Gefco Launches Freight Forwarding Digital Solution

Logistics Business Magazine

Automotive logistics specialist GEFCO Group has launched GEFCO VISIBILITY, where users can manage all freight forwarding shipments from booking to invoicing. It was developed with WiseTech Global, a global developer of cloud-based software solutions for the international and domestic logistics industries.
